unraid media randomly freezing after upgrade to 7.2.1

Featured Replies

I was told on discord to attached diagnostics here. I have been using unraid I guess since June with no issues. It has worked almost flawlessly for media. It was working perfectly last night. Today while at Work I upgraded to 7.2.1 and then I noticed my home assistant was not connecting anymore. When I got home and checked out the system I noticed that nginx proxy would not let me in and home assistant was acting like it was the first time I was running it. Plex and Jellyfin were also not picking up the servers. On discord it was mentioned that it seemed like the appdata got messed up. I restored from backup and it seemed to fix that issue. Then I noticed when I went to play something we were watching last night that episodes were missing. I noticed that disk 1 of the array was saying wrong file system or something like that. I was told to do a fix on the disk which appeared to work and though everything was solved. It was not. No matter what I play now, every few minutes or more or less the read rate will just drop to zero. the media will freeze and then the read rate will go back up again. I thought it might be the disk that had the issue with the file system but I copied the file over to another disk and played it and the same issue. I have tested multiple files now and all are doing the same thing. This is playing to a Zidoo player and the issue persists whether I use the native player or play through plex. I am currently back on 7.2.0 but this did not fix the issue. It played perfectly on this version last night.
